HOW TO CHOOSE A BALI YOGA RETREAT?
Before you book your yoga retreat, there are a few elements to consider.
Start by asking yourself what kind of environment would make you feel most content. Do you prefer something more solitary or with a larger group?
Also, you should check the program at the retreat – do you want more me-time, have daily activities, or some group events like dinner around a bonfire?
Lastly, If finances are a factor in your decision, compare prices among various retreats to find the best one that fits within your budget.

HOW MUCH DOES A BALI YOGA RETREAT COST?
The cost of a Bali yoga retreat is around $100 per day and this includes the classes, daily trips within the island, meals and drinks, and other inclusions.

7 DAY YOGA RETREAT & BALINESE CULTURAL ACTIVITIES
📍 Location: Firefly Retreat in Ubud, Bali
Firefly Retreat is a unique, non-profit wellness retreat located in the peaceful rice fields just outside Ubud, Bali.
Designed especially for solo travelers, the retreat runs from Sunday to Saturday with fixed start dates so that everyone arrives and departs together, creating a close-knit, supportive group dynamic.
The week-long program combines daily yoga with hands-on Balinese cultural activities like offering making, herbal medicine workshops, chocolate making, and cooking classes.
With healthy meals, air-conditioned rooms, and a fun, relaxed atmosphere, Firefly is one of the most affordable and authentic retreat experiences in Southeast Asia, where many guests leave with lifelong friendships.

7-DAY ECO-LUXURY YOGA & MEDITATION RETREAT BALI
📍 Location: De Moksha Boutique Resort, Southwest Bali
Let’s kick things off with this 7-day retreat, hosted at the De Moksha Villa, a luxurious eco-friendly resort near Tanah Lot Temple in Bali – the perfect setting for the perfect retreat experience.
You can look forward to daily yoga and meditation sessions in the semi-open-air shala and explore authentic Balinese culture through workshops such as dance, cooking, or offering-making.
The first day starts with a traditional Balinese healing session (Melukat) performed by a shaman on the first morning after check-in.
After that, and this will be the same for the following days, you will take part in a morning yoga and meditation session, followed by a healthy breakfast at the on-site restaurant.
Then, you’ll have some luxurious me-time in this peaceful environment before indulging in a delicious lunch.
In the afternoon, you’ll have different activities, from biking around the village to exploring the Tanah Lot Temple to joining a Balinese cooking class and much more.
You can also take a spa treatment during your me-time, but these aren’t included.

28-DAY WELLNESS, DETOX, SPA, & YOGA RETREAT BALI
📍 Location: Bali Green Retreat, Selemadeg, Bali
Bali Green Retreat is a locally founded and run all-inclusive resort in Tabanan Regency that offers several retreats, and this one is by far the most comprehensive.
Offering a 28-day holistic wellness retreat in Bali, you can look forward to morning yoga sessions led by experienced instructors and cultural activities/excursions such as waterfall purification and Balinese cooking classes.
A typical day will start with meditation classes before having a wholesome breakfast and fresh juice, followed by some me-time, which is essential in such a retreat.
After a delicious Balinese lunch, you’ll get to have a spa treatment, as well as a yoga session and cultural activities and excursions around Bali.
Pampering spa treatments are available every other day for free, while an unlimited supply of fresh water, tea, and coffee is served throughout the day.
